Dual flush WC flush valve
Assembly and instructions
IMPORTANT
The SCHELL Dual flush WC flush valve must be installed to the following
specifications:
• Requires a minimum of 133 mm wall cavity to finished wall and
a maximum of 178 mm.
• Inwall coverplate is suitable for a maximum wall thickness of 25 mm.
• Water supply:
Minimum delivery pipe size 25 mm with left or right connection to valve
body for 1 flush valve. For > 1 flush valve 32 mm supply pipe or according
to water service rule calculations and simultaneous demand requirements.
• Minimum flow: 1,3 litres/second at the valve
• Maximum static pressure may not exceed 800 KPA
• Recommended operating pressure: 200-500 KPA (Flow pressure)

  • Page 4 – Figure 1 Install Styrofoam blackout box with drip tray, mount tunnel, seal and airbrake nut to supplied telescopic flush pipe. – Figure 2 Install supplied stop cock to the water supply pipe. – Figure 3 Install flush valve to stop cock (shut off valve). Tighten airbrake nut, tunnel, and seal to the flush valve.
